        "question": "What is the typical flight duration from Washington to Cancún?",
        "answer": "A nonstop flight from Washington, D.C. (DCA) to Cancún (CUN) takes about 3 hours and 45 minutes. Flights with one stop, commonly in cities like Miami or Charlotte, typically range from 5 to 7 hours total travel time. The return flight is usually slightly shorter, around 3 hours and 30 minutes nonstop, due to tailwinds."

        "question": "What are the ground transportation options in Cancún?",
        "answer": "At Cancún International Airport (CUN), ground transportation to the city center or hotel zone is dominated by pre-booked private shuttles and taxis, with official providers strongly recommended to avoid illegal operators. Private transfers are the most-used and fastest option, offering door-to-door service to the Hotel Zone in about 15 minutes for around $29 one-way. Taxis are readily available but can be pricier and less predictable; ride-share services like Uber are not permitted for airport pickups. ADO buses provide a reliable and economical mass-transit alternative to downtown Cancún, though they may not serve all resorts directly. Car rentals are available at the airport, but navigating local traffic and insurance requirements can be challenging for visitors.",

        "question": "When is the cheapest time to fly from Washington to Cancún?",
        "answer": "The cheapest months to fly from Washington, D.C. (DCA) to Cancún are September, August, and October, with average fares around $352–$384. The most expensive months are December, March, and April, where average prices range from $466 to $539.",
        "methodology": "This 'good deal' estimate shows a representative best price for each departure date across roughly a 12-month window (about 3 months back and 9 months forward). It is built from real flight prices found by Priceline users searching this route, accumulated into a price history for each departure date. Rather than weighting all of that history equally, we apply exponential time decay so recent prices dominate — a price seen yesterday counts almost in full, one from about a month ago roughly a third, and prices from a few months back very little — giving a figure that tracks today's market instead of a stale long-run average. Clear price outliers are removed before any calculation, departure dates with no observations are filled in from nearby dates, and the resulting curve is lightly smoothed so it reads as a clean seasonal trend rather than day-to-day noise.",

        "question": "How far in advance should I book tickets from Washington to Cancún?",
        "answer": "For the best fare from Washington (DCA) to Cancún (CUN), book 9 to 12 weeks ahead, where average prices are around $455. The sweet spot is about 75–85 days out, with the absolute lowest at 80 days ($454); last-minute bookings can cost over $640. Holiday and peak summer periods likely require booking even earlier to avoid higher fares.",
        "methodology": "This booking-window guidance is built from the same real flight prices found by Priceline users searching this route, re-grouped by how many days before departure each price was seen (from the departure day out to about 180 days ahead) across the route's price history. At each booking lead time we report the 25th-percentile price — the cheaper end of what travelers were quoted, rather than the rock-bottom minimum (which can be a fluke) or the average (which is pulled up by expensive last-minute fares). The buy-or-wait advice then applies a risk premium that grows as departure approaches, since seat availability shrinks and prices become less predictable; using that adjusted curve we flag windows where waiting is likely to save a meaningful amount (at least $20 or 5%) versus windows where booking now is the better call. Isolated single-day recommendations are filtered out, so the advice only reflects a window that holds for several days in a row.",

        "question": "How do I get to Ronald Reagan National Airport from the city center?",
        "answer": "The most popular way to reach Ronald Reagan National Airport (DCA) from downtown Washington, D.C. is the Metro: take the Blue or Yellow Line directly to the airport station, which is connected to Terminal 2 by pedestrian bridges and a short walk to Terminal 1. Taxis are available curbside at the airport, and ride‑share services like Uber and Lyft offer pickup via smartphone coordination. Driving and parking are also options, with Terminal Garages 1 and 2 providing the closest access and an Economy lot with shuttle service.",

        "question": "What are the best airport lounge options when departing from Washington?",
        "answer": "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A) has several lounges in Terminal 2, including two American Admirals Clubs (near gates C23-C34 and E46-E48, with the D35-D45 location temporarily closed), a Delta Sky Club near gates B10-B22, a United Club across from gate B11, and an American Express Centurion Lounge near gates B15-B22. Access to airline lounges typically requires a same-day business or first-class ticket, elite status, or a day pass (often $59 for Admirals Club and similar for United Club), while the Centurion Lounge is available to Platinum Card® and Centurion® Card members. The Centurion Lounge stands out with premium food, a full bar, showers, and elegant design, and the Delta Sky Club offers a comfortable space with complimentary snacks and beverages. All lounges are conveniently located along National Hall, making them easy to reach before your flight.",
